2 WHERE DOES WORLDVIEW COME FROM??? Worldview is pervasive meaning it is everywhere. We are born into a collective, or societal worldview. A person s worldview can best be identified by the actions and decisions of individuals and groups of people. Worldviews maybe very different because individual life experiences are different. Worldviews can be constantly changing with every new experience. Worldviews include perspectives and points of view.

3 POINT OF VIEW AND PERSPECTIVE Point of view is the way you see things as an individual. It includes your preferences and opinions. Perspective is the point of view a group of people share. An individual can share the perspective of a group of people.

5 EXPLORING OPINIONS Opinions are situations or circumstances where you feel really passionate about something and are willing to fight for it. Worldview is a collection of beliefs about life and the universe held by an individual or a group; the over all perspective from which one sees and interprets the world.
